#c17a10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c17a10 is composed of 75.7% red, 47.8%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.8% magenta, 91.7%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 35.9 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 41%. #c17a10 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ff420 with #830000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#c17a10 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c17a10 has RGB values of R:193, G:122,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.92,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12679696.

Shades and Tints of #c17a10
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0701 is the darkest color, while #fefcf9 is the lightest one.
